Hello - new to posting here but often read as you all seem so knowledgable. I'm in the UK and not a home educator - and actually work in education as a primary maths advisery teacher, but hope you won't hold that against me!
I have a 13year old adopted DD. I adopted her when she was almost 8 and to cut a very long story short, she functioned very well at primary school - though before her behaviour stabilised in care at age 6.5, there were concerns of learning disablities but then learnt to read in about 4 months - from a non reader to slightly above average! Anyway at primary she functioned at high average across the board and average in maths.
Since atsrting at high school (nearly 2 years ago now), things have deteriorated so that now she is average across the board but falling far far behind in maths...in fact i would say that she's gone backwards in maths - she really understands very little now.
She has recently been diagnosed with ADHD and just started on concerta but it's too early to comment on it's impact though early indications suggest improvement in focus and less impulsive behaviour - but nothing too dramatic. This has given her FSIQ of 94, Verbal comprehension 98, perceptual reasoning 92, working memory 97, processing speed 97.
As well as this, she was given a maths age of 9years 8 months and a standardised score of 76 which apparently is out of synch with her IQ and a Perceptual quotient score of 75 - I already new that her visual perception was shot pieces.
As you have already read, I am a specialist primary maths teacher myself, but have no idea of how to go about remediating maths for my daughter when up until 2 years ago, she was keeping up fine!
I would love any advice anyone could shed on this!
